Start lists are now available for tomorrow's senior team and event quals. At present, the Russian roster looks like this - Beam - Melnikova, Tutkhalyan, Mustafina Floor - Melnikova, Tutkhalyan, Mustafina Vault - Melnikova, Tutkhalyan, Afanasyeva Bars - Melnikova, Spiridonova, Mustafina Things can still change, dear reader, but this is the most reliable official news we have. It will be good to see all five members of the team compete - I am relieved that Mustafina isn't doing all four but worried for her legs on floor; delighted to see Melnikova and Tutkhalyan making such a strong contribution; and pleased that Afanasyeva is having a chance to try out her training, despite what might be a small injury. Spiridonova is also looking good for bars, in fact to me she is underused here. Good luck! Udachi! To all the team. We are very excited to see you compete and do well!
